How to Cut Through the Fluff

First, read the terms like you’re decoding a spy message. That 30x wagering requirement isn’t just a number; it’s a wall that turns your “free” wins into a distant memory. Then, compare the bonus structure across operators. If one site caps wins at $5 and another at $10, the latter is marginally less painful, but both are still a trap.

Second, monitor the volatility of the slot you’re playing. A low‑variance game will drip out tiny wins that never satisfy the wager. A high‑variance slot like Gonzo’s Quest might give you a big win, but the odds are stacked against you achieving the 40x multiple without another deposit. It’s a lose‑lose scenario, dressed up in bright graphics.

Third, keep your bankroll separate from the bonus pool. That way, you won’t accidentally chase a spin that’s already half‑spent on fulfilling the casino’s hidden requirements. Treat the free spins as a separate experiment – a data point, not a path to riches.
